Episode Synopsis
In this episode, we speak to Graham who has been a kinship carer for around 14 years. He's a single grandparent and the two children he cares for are now teenagers. Graham talks about how when he became a kinship carer, he was able to find the information and help he needed through attending a peer support group. He's since gone on to offer the same support to many other kinship carers by running a group himself, which includes in-person meetings and an online Facebook community.
